Title: Oracle Database 10g: A Beginner's Guide (Osborne ORACLE Press Series) by Ian Abramson, Michael Abbey, Michael Corey ISBN: 0-07-223078-9 Publisher: McGraw-Hill Osborne Media Pub. Date: 17 March, 2004 Format: Paperback Volumes: 1 List Price(USD): $39.99 |
Average Customer Rating: 4.75 (4 reviews)
Rating: 4
Summary: Solid beginner's book
Comment: This book is a great place for inexperienced Oracle developers to begin learning about the new 10g architecture. Designed as a crash-course in everything one would need to know to effectively maintain and develop for an Oracle database, this book does a good job to quickly get the reader in control of this potentially complex data system.
After a brief introduction to Oracle data types and the basic environment (like tables, views, and indexes), the authors present a fairly detailed section on writing data queries. While much in this section can be applied to some of the more recent versions of Oracle, it is targeted to the 10g platform. The reader interested in this section will also likely want to read Chapter 6, which focuses on writing PL/SQL.
For the aspiring database administrator, there are some very good sections on what an Oracle DBA should do. While simply reading these sections won't make you a DBA, they contain a lot of good information including discussions on networking issues and disaster recovery.
The rest of the book contains a lot of information on Oracle features, which can be used by both database developers and DBAs. Examples include Oracle's use of XML and Java, as well as database maintenance issues for supporting large datasets.
This is a great beginner's book to Oracle 10g, as it includes just enough information to be useful, but not so much that it becomes overwhelming. This is definitely a good book to pick up if you are new to Oracle or the 10g platform.

Rating: 5
Summary: Wonderful Introductory Book for Oracle Concepts and 10G
Comment: This book is a great place to start learning basic Oracle concepts as well as those new to 10G. It starts off at the appropriate Beginning Level and then builds on the concepts you learn in the beginning of the book to take you to the next level. I think it appropriate material for the Oracle beginner. I especially like the Q&A sections (Progress Checks) as it allows me to verify that I understood what the authors were telling me as I went along in the book. Also of major value are the numerous examples given. I would recommend this book to anyone wanting to learn about Oracle and 10G. I also think it could be viewed as a nice refresher course. My kudos to the authors for being able to pass on this amount of information in such a way that even a beginner can understand and follow.
